It got worse.After $14 .7 million US in renovations, the blue lining in the Lincoln Memorial Reflecting Pool is now starting to peel.That's on top of the algae bloom that has returned, something the renovations were hoping to fix.See, the plan was to paint the bottom blue, a shade Trump called American Flag Blue, and install technology that adds oxygen bubbles to the water.But less than two weeks later, it was clear things didn't go quite as planned.Earlier this week, some workers were even seen pouring hydrogen peroxide into the pool.

0:25

And you might be wondering, who did the actual work?Well, the contract was awarded to one company with no bidding process.Trump said he picked a company that had previously done work on pools for one of his golf clubs.Reporting from The New York Times couldn't verify that or whether they have any expertise in pools.This renovation is just one part of Trump's push to beautify Washington for this year's July 4 celebration of 250 years since the U .S.

0:46

declared independence.
